CVE-2015-7714 describes multiple SQL injection vulnerabilities in the Realtyna RPL (com_rpl) component for Joomla! prior to version 8.9.5. This allows remote administrators to execute arbitrary SQL commands through various parameters in administrator/index.php. With a CVSS score of 7.2 (HIGH), successful exploitation could lead to high imp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ability due to the ability to execute arbitrary SQL. While not listed on CISA's KEV catalog, exploit code is publicly available via ExploitDB (EDB-38527), though there is no evidence of active exploitation or significant community discussion.
